From the centre of Perth to the furthest corners of our state, every year since 1928, we set hearts racing with extraordinary music and exhilarating performances for all West Australians to share.
West Australian Symphony Orchestra (WASO) is a not-for-profit company that thrives on the enthusiasm, passion and support of our entire community. We harness this energy to create events and programs across the State to stimulate learning and participation in a vibrant cultural life.

Our resident company of full-time professional musicians are the beating heart of our organisation. They play a central role in the vibrancy of our creative state, performing to hundreds of thousands of people each year. Our Orchestra is supported by hundreds of visiting artists, alongside the volunteers of the WASO Chorus, to create an exceptional performance at every venue, every time.
Our Orchestra is led by Principal Conductor and Artistic Adviser Asher Fisch. A renowned conductor in both the operatic and symphonic worlds, Asher is especially celebrated for his interpretative command of core German and Italian repertoire of the Romantic and post-Romantic era. He is a frequent guest at the world’s great opera houses including La Scala, the Bayerische Staatsoper and the Metropolitan Opera in New York.
We are proud to call Perth Concert Hall home.

Creative Partnerships
In addition to many performances in our own season, WASO has an extensive performance calendar in partnership with other Australian arts organisations. Your Orchestra lies at the heart of the artistic life of the state, and our creative partnerships provide opportunities to experience the Orchestra just about every week of the year.
